# Core Strategy Types

Each adapter implements a common deposit / withdraw / harvest interface, so swapping the underlying protocol for another of the same type requires no change to the vault or compounding logic. Core categories include:

#### Looped Lending

The vault supplies stablecoins and major assets to lending markets on HyperEVM to earn interest — the most basic, battle-tested strategy in the stack, and the default base allocation. The position is then looped (supply, borrow, supply again) to amplify returns.

#### **Looped Staking**

HYPE is deposited into a liquid staking protocol in exchange for an LST, capturing native network staking yield. The LST is then posted as collateral to borrow stablecoins, buy more HYPE, and stake again — a looped structure that amplifies the base yield.

#### Delta-Neutral Strategy

An equal-notional long/short position is held to hedge out price movement so returns come from the funding rate and basis spread rather than the direction of the underlying asset — spot against perpetual on HyperCore’s order book for native assets, or a HIP-3 tokenized equity or index perpetual against its traditional-market reference, where the basis widens because the asset trades 24/7 on-chain but only during regular hours in its home market.
